Everton Player Ratings: Chelsea (A)

Everton turned in a resilient display as they held Chelsea to a 0-0 draw at Stamford Bridge on Sunday afternoon.

In what was an end-to-end game, the Toffees were more than a match for Maurizio Sarri’s men, who continued their unbeaten start to the Premier League season.

The first half was a fiery affair and Everton felt hard done by following referee Kevin Friend’s respective decisions to only book Jorginho and Marcos Alonso for reckless challenges.

Alonso came closest for Chelsea on two occasions. His rasping volley forced a good save out of Jordan Pickford and he also drove a low shot against the post in the second half.

Bernard had a golden opportunity to net for Everton in the second half but failed to sort his feet out, as the Toffees struggled to test Kepa Arrizabalaga.
